Xsolla Wins “Payment Service Provider Of The Year” At GamingonPhone Awards 2025

KUALA LUMPUR, Oct 24 (Bernama) -- Xsolla, a global video game commerce company, has been named “Payment Service Provider of the Year” at the GamingonPhone Awards 2025 in Bangkok, Thailand, recognising excellence and innovation in mobile gaming across the global industry.

“It is an incredible honour for Xsolla to be recognised. This award reflects our team’s passion for creating solutions that simplify payments and drive meaningful connections between developers and players worldwide,” said its Chief Marketing & Growth Officer, Berkley Egenes in a statement.

The awards, celebrating excellence across more than 30 categories, honour companies shaping the future of interactive entertainment through technology, creativity, and community engagement.

Xsolla’s recognition highlights its commitment to simplifying global commerce for developers and publishers, enabling seamless transactions across more than 1,000 payment methods in over 200 regions. Its Web Shop and payment solutions empower mobile game creators to reach new audiences and increase conversions.

The accolade underscores Xsolla’s growing influence in mobile gaming, where direct-to-consumer monetisation, regional payment flexibility, and cross-platform experiences are redefining the way developers connect with players.
